What is a credit card generator? It is a piece of software that using mathematical algorithms in order to generate credit card information. These generators can be used for illegal purposes, such as buying goods with stolen credit information, but they also have legitimate uses.

Who ends up paying for credit card fraud? Everyday people like you and me are the ones who pay in the end. Banks also experience losses, but they are able to cover these losses by charging consumers higher fees. Once again you can see that the everyday person losses at the end of the day.
